The clear requirement is for local councils to play an effective role in both influencing planning policies that affect them as local plans are developed at larger scales and in shorter timescales (particularly in county unitaries) and also for them to engage robustly as local representatives as planning applications come forward. How to turn some of this into useful training that helps the current and future situation?
The following sessions can be designed to give information and be as interactive as zoom will allow:
- How to engage with developers (this would cover matters of timing of when to engage with developers, how to do this and what to discuss with developers)
- What is compelling evidence in a planning application context? (this would cover how to assemble evidence to support your position on a planning application)
- How to respond to planning applications? (this would go through the mechanics of setting out policy arguments and setting material considerations)
